Best Sci-Fi Skirmish War Games for Thrilling Battles

Sci-fi skirmish war games combine strategy and creativity, featuring detailed miniatures and immersive storylines that challenge players in fast-paced, small-scale battles.

In the realm of tabletop gaming, sci-fi skirmish war games offer a unique blend of strategy, creativity, and futuristic battles, making them a popular choice among enthusiasts.

These games simulate small-scale conflicts in a science fiction setting, often emphasizing individual characters and tactical maneuvers over large armies and sweeping battlegrounds.

Their appeal lies in the detailed miniatures, immersive storylines, and strategic gameplay that challenges players to think critically in a fast-paced environment.

Star Wars Imperial Assault

For those who love Star Wars and tactical strategy games, this set offers immersive gameplay experiences in a galaxy far, far away.

This game plunges us right into the heart of the Star Wars universe, letting us participate as either imperial forces or rebels.

The miniatures are particularly impressive, adding a tactile element to the adventure that enhances the overall experience.

Whether we’re embarking on campaign quests with our friends or unleashing our strategic prowess in skirmish battles, the game offers versatile playing modes.

It’s a terrific option for small groups who appreciate tactical depth and engaging narratives.

The inclusion of expansion packs with characters like Darth Vader and Luke Skywalker is a nice touch, offering fresh content beyond the core set.

While the rules may seem daunting initially, bear in mind that patience and a bit of practice can turn this into a rewarding gaming experience.

Buying Guide

When we’re in the market for sci-fi skirmish war games, there are a few things we should keep in mind.

1. Game Mechanics

We need to look at the complexity of the game mechanics.

Some games offer a straightforward experience, while others require a more strategic approach.

Let’s decide if we’re in the mood for a quick game or an in-depth tactical experience.

2. Miniature Quality

The quality of miniatures can really elevate our gaming experience. Detailed models and durable materials are key.

We should check if painting is required or if they come pre-painted.

3. Player Count

It’s important to consider how many people can play.

Some games are designed for just two players, while others accommodate larger groups.

Let’s think about our usual game night crowd when evaluating this feature.

4. Theme and Storyline

The theme of a war game can drastically change how we connect with it.

Whether we’re fans of interstellar battles or dystopian wastelands, picking a theme that excites us is crucial.

5. Replayability

A high replay value ensures we get plenty of enjoyment.

Look for games with alternative scenarios or expansions.

These offer different challenges and strategies each time we play.

This keeps our experience fresh and engaging.
